Exhibition opens for the summer at the Musée d’art contemporain de Montreal
Jun 20, 2019
The largest exhibition devoted to award-winning Anishinaabe artist Rebecca Belmore opens June 20 at Musée d’art contemporain (MAC) de Montreal.
First presented at the Art Gallery of Ontario (AGO) last summer, Facing the Monumental brings together a vast selection of sculptures, installations, photographs, and a compilation of 10 video documents of her performances since 1991.
“As an artist who has been working for 30 years, it’s strange to think about all those works because really it is a catalogue of time, a catalogue of my life, how I think and how I am in the world,” said Belmore.
